Experience 1: Working with a Multinational Team in an
International Project
Context:
A few years ago, I worked on a project with a multinational
team in a corporate setting. The project involved collaborators
from several countries, including India, China, the United States,
and South Africa. Each team member had a different native
language, and English was the common language used for
communication.
Language Barrier:
Despite English being the shared language, the diversity in
accents, speech patterns, and understanding of certain
terminologies created confusion. For example, a colleague from
China would often use direct translations of certain phrases that
didn’t quite make sense in English, and a colleague from India
would use regional slang or idiomatic expressions that were
unfamiliar to many of us.

, How It Affected Communication:
These differences sometimes led to misinterpretations. One
example was when discussing deadlines for a deliverable. The
team from India mentioned that they "would get it done soon,"
which was understood differently by the team from the US,
where "soon" typically means within the next few hours or a
day, but in India, it meant a longer timeframe.
Impact and Appreciation of Cultural Diversity:
This experience taught me the importance of being clear and
asking for clarification when working with teams that speak
different languages or dialects. It also helped me appreciate the
value of active listening and patience. I learned that even in a
shared language like English, it's essential to consider the
cultural context behind the words being used. Understanding
how different cultures approach time, communication styles, and
decision-making helped me develop a deeper appreciation for
cultural diversity and the need for patience and flexibility in
communication.
